How much do weekend lab jobs pay per hour?

As of May 31, 2026, the average hourly pay for weekend lab in Utah is $22.99,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$17.50 and $25.38 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Weekend Lab Technician,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Weekend Lab Technician, you need a solid understanding of laboratory procedures, attention to detail, and at least an associate degree or certification in laboratory science. Familiarity with laboratory information systems (LIS), automated analyzers, and standard lab equipment is typically required. Strong problem-solving skills, effective communication, and the ability to work independently are crucial soft skills for this role. These competencies ensure accurate test results, efficient workflow, and reliable laboratory operations during weekend shifts.

What are some unique challenges faced by professionals working in a Weekend Lab position?

Professionals in a Weekend Lab role often encounter challenges such as managing time-sensitive experiments with limited weekday support and adapting to a quieter, sometimes solitary work environment. Being responsible for ongoing research or diagnostic work during weekends requires strong organization and the ability to troubleshoot issues independently. Collaboration with weekday staff is essential, so clear documentation and effective communication are key to ensuring continuity and data integrity across shifts.

What is a Weekend Lab job?

A Weekend Lab job typically refers to a laboratory technician or assistant position where the primary work schedule falls on weekends. Employees in this role are responsible for performing lab tests, managing samples, maintaining equipment, and recording data, often in hospitals, research facilities, or diagnostic labs. Weekend Lab staff play a critical part in ensuring continuous laboratory operations, especially when full-time weekday staff are unavailable. These positions may require technical skills, attention to detail, and the ability to work independently. Weekend Lab jobs are ideal for individuals seeking flexible work hours or supplemental income.
